Canadian Agencies Recognized at 2024 Agency Elite Awards

Agency Elite

Delta Air Lines, KLM, and Air France joined forces to celebrate their top-tier agencies at an exclusive event held at the Delta Flight Museum in Atlanta.

The evening commenced with a warm welcome from executives representing each airline. Guests were treated to a guided tour of the museum, where they explored the rich history of aviation and Delta’s legacy. Vintage aircraft, interactive exhibits, and artifacts showcased the remarkable evolution of air travel.

As the sun dipped below the horizon, the awards ceremony took center stage. Distinguished agencies were recognized for their outstanding contributions, commitment, and partnership.

The evening culminated in a sumptuous dinner under the wings of a restored Boeing 767. Agency representatives mingled with airline executives, sharing stories and insights. The camaraderie reflected the spirit of collaboration that has defined this trans-Atlantic partnership.

The Delta Flight Museum, nestled within the historic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port, provided a fitting backdrop for this momentous occasion. Its exhibits pay homage to aviation pioneers and showcase the passion and innovation that continue to drive the industry forward.
